The size of Morningside is approximately 5.4 square kilometres. It has 16 parks covering nearly 8.9% of total area. The population of Morningside in 2016 was 10481 people. By 2021 the population was 11755 showing a population growth of 12.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Morningside is 30-39 years. Households in Morningside are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Morningside work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 51.40% of the homes in Morningside were owner-occupied compared with 48.30% in 2016.
Morningside has 6,528 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Morningside have seen a 71.49%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 102.16% increase. As at 30 November 2025:
